Powder river precision sear and spring kit review/thoughts

13 Upvotes

Installation:
install was pretty straight forward. If you work on your own guns it should be pretty easy for you to handle. If you don’t feel comfortable doing your own mods you can always find a good gunsmith to do it for you. In total it took about 30 minutes to get everything swapped out. For the ease of install I’d give it a 8 out of 10.

Results:
the sear and sear springs dropped the pull weight about a half of a pound. The striker safety spring also dropped it about a half pound and same with the striker spring. I was at 4.5 lbs trigger pull with the oem setup and after throwing in the sear and spring kit I was consistently getting 3lbs on the pull.

***I ended up swapping back to the oem striker spring and now it’s breaking around the 3.5 lbs mark. I’d rather not have to worry about light primer strikes and it makes the reset a little stronger.

The break with the new sear is a little crisper. It does take away some of the creep that came with the stock trigger. It’s not a huge change but it does give you a better break.

Conclusion: I’d rate the kit an 7 out of 10. It’s certainly better than stock but it didn’t wow me either.
